C
Google Sheets Integration

Integrate Caldera Forms with Google Sheets

Jump to

    Overview

    Welcome to the definitive guide on integrating Caldera Forms, the versatile WordPress form builder, with the powerful real-time collaboration features of Google Sheets. Combining Caldera Forms' drag-and-drop interface and responsive design with Google Sheets' intelligent features and secure, collaborative environment unlocks a new realm of productivity and efficiency. Whether you're looking to streamline data collection, automate workflows, or enhance your data analysis capabilities, this integration is a game-changer for both web developers and business professionals alike. On this page, we'll explore why integrating Caldera Forms with Google Sheets is important, what you need to set up the integration, and how to do it. Additionally, we'll delve into various use cases, provide troubleshooting tips for your integration, and answer frequently asked questions about maximizing the potential of Caldera Forms with Google Sheets.

    Integrating Caldera Forms with Google Sheets allows you to effortlessly capture and organize form submissions directly into a spreadsheet, enabling you to make the most out of Sheets' built-in intelligence features and seamless integration with other Google apps. This synergy not only enhances data management but also empowers you to create custom applications, perform in-depth analysis with Connected Sheets, and maintain data security with Google's robust encryption standards. If you're ready to elevate your data handling and unlock new possibilities, continue reading to discover the step-by-step process, insightful use cases, and expert advice on integrating Caldera Forms with Google Sheets.

    Reasons to Integrate Caldera Forms with Google Sheets

    • Allows for the automatic sending of submitted forms to Google Sheets immediately after a visitor submits their data.
    • Enables the capture of form data in a Google Sheet, facilitating a streamlined data collection process.
    • Makes it easier to manage and analyze form data, improving efficiency and data accessibility.

    Setting Up Caldera Forms Google Sheets Integration

    To integrate Caldera Forms with Google Sheets, it is essential to correctly configure the settings for seamless data transfer. Precise matching of names, adherence to naming rules for columns, and proper authentication are required. Follow the steps below to set up the integration.

    1. Install the Caldera Forms Google Sheets Connector plugin.
    2. Obtain the Sheet Name, Sheet ID, and Tab Name from your Google Sheet.
    3. Ensure that all column names in your Google Sheet are in lowercase and use hyphens where necessary.
    4. Add a new processor to Caldera Forms that will handle the data transfer to Google Sheets.
    5. Carefully match the names and spellings of your form settings with those in your Google Sheets to ensure accurate data mapping.
    6. Complete the out-of-band OAuth flow for authentication, noting that this method will be deprecated by Google and may require an update in the future.
    7. Verify that the access code is correct to enable the plugin to work properly.
    8. Double-check the sheet name, tab name, and column name mapping to prevent any issues with the plugin operation.

    Integrating Caldera Forms with Google Sheets

    Caldera Forms integration with Google Sheets can be accomplished through various methods, each providing a seamless connection between your WordPress website's form submissions and a Google Sheets spreadsheet. These methods involve the use of plugins or add-ons, as well as configuring API settings and processors within Caldera Forms. By following these methods, you can ensure that the data collected from your website is accurately captured and organized in Google Sheets for further analysis or record-keeping.

    Using Caldera Forms Integration Plugin

    To integrate using the Caldera Forms Integration plugin, begin by installing the Google Sheets Integration for Caldera Forms plugin on your WordPress site. After installation, you must generate OAuth2 credentials from the Google API Library, ensuring that you enable the Google Sheets API and create an OAuth client ID with the application type set as 'Desktop app'. Next, create your form within Caldera Forms and add the new processor that sends submitted forms directly to Google Sheets. Remember to configure the Sheet ID and Tab name in the processor settings and verify that the column names in your Google Sheet match those in your form settings. You can also enable "Automatically generate header" if desired. Finalize the process by saving the form and testing the submission to ensure that the data appears in your Google Sheet.

    Utilizing Caldera Forms Google Sheets Addon

    Another method is to use the Caldera Forms Google Sheets addon. Similar to the plugin integration, this addon requires you to copy the Google Sheets sheet and tab names into a new "Google Sheets" tab in the Caldera Forms settings. Additionally, you must obtain an access code by clicking the "Get Code" button in the Caldera Forms Admin Panel under the Google Sheets screen. This code is essential for authorizing the connection to Google Sheets. Make sure the column names in your Google Sheet are arranged correctly in row 1 and that the spelling and naming conventions match between your Google Sheets and form settings. With the plugin set up and the processor configured, your form submissions will be sent to your designated Google Sheet.

    Alternative Method: Using Sourcetable

    If you're looking for an alternative to direct integration plugins and addons, consider using Sourcetable. Sourcetable is a powerful tool that can sync your live data from almost any app or database, including Caldera Forms submissions. This can be a versatile option for managing form data across multiple platforms, providing flexibility and ease of use without the need for specific integration plugins or complex API configurations.

    Common Use Cases

    • C
      Google Sheets Integration
      Event registration data collection
    • C
      Google Sheets Integration
      Customer feedback analysis
    • C
      Google Sheets Integration
      Online order processing
    • C
      Google Sheets Integration
      Membership sign-up tracking
    • C
      Google Sheets Integration
      Survey result aggregation

    Frequently Asked Questions

    How do I connect Caldera Forms to Google Sheets?

    To connect Caldera Forms to Google Sheets, you need to use plugins like Caldera Forms Google Sheets Connector or the Advanced Form Integration plugin. After installing and activating the Pro version of the required plugin, authenticate with Google Sheets using OAuth 2.0, create an integration with a Caldera Form as the trigger, and sending form data to Google Sheets as the action.

    Can I map form fields to specific columns in Google Sheets?

    Yes, both the Caldera Forms Google Sheets Connector and the Advanced Form Integration plugin support mapping form fields to specific columns in Google Sheets. You will need to ensure that the names and spellings match between your form fields and the Google Sheet columns.

    Is it possible to connect one form to multiple Google Sheets?

    Yes, with the Advanced Form Integration plugin, you can connect one form to multiple Google Sheets. This feature requires a Pro license and the Pro version of the plugin to be installed and activated.

    What do I need for the integration to work correctly?

    For the integration to work correctly, you need the Caldera Forms plugin, the Google Sheets plugin, and a Pro license for the Advanced Form Integration plugin. Additionally, you must manually add the Sheet Name, Sheet ID, and Tab Name, and ensure that the names and spellings match between the Google Sheets and form settings.

    Can multiple forms be connected to a single Google Sheet?

    Yes, it is possible to connect multiple forms to a single Google Sheet using the Advanced Form Integration plugin. This allows for a centralized collection of data from various forms.

    Conclusion

    Integrating Caldera Forms, a versatile WordPress form builder, with Google Sheets, a powerful online spreadsheet tool, can streamline your data management and enhance real-time collaboration. With Caldera Forms' responsive design and Google Sheets' intelligent features and secure infrastructure, you can create a seamless workflow for collecting and analyzing data. However, for a more streamlined and efficient approach to managing your form data, consider using Sourcetable. Sourcetable offers a unified platform that simplifies the process, negating the need for complex integrations. Sign up for Sourcetable today to get started and take your data management to the next level.





    Connect your Caldera Forms Data

    Analyze data, automate reports and create live dashboards
    for all your business applications, without code. Get unlimited access free for 14 days.